These large woody seed pods develop from the flowers of the eucalypt tree, the essence of Australian flora. / There are over 700 species of gum trees endemic to Australia.

A teeny- weeny story, / Recently I had a discussion with a very good friend about happiness. What makes us happy we asked each other and then we came up with things, like a new car, concluding that a new car can be necessary and fun but at the and it does not make you really happy. Both of us agreed that all those little wonders in nature make us happy. The colors, the patterns, the shapes and so on it is amazing and full of art. We talked about how easily you don’t look anymore and that you never are amazed how much beauty is around. I was thinking of this conversation when I took this photograph. It is a seedpod of a poppy. Rain and rotting removed everything between the ribbons of the seedpod and left only the little crown and those ribbons. To me what was left is a beautiful little piece of art. I took it inside my house and let it dry. Photographer: Thea Walstra / /
